The size of Picton is approximately 42.6 square kilometres. There are 18 parks, covering nearly 2.5% of the total area. The population of Picton in 2016 was 4816 people. By 2021 the population was 5282 showing a population growth of 9.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Picton is 50-59 years. Households in Picton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Picton work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 78.60% of the homes in Picton were owner-occupied compared with 77.90% in 2016.
